Land Grading in Houston, TX

Land grading services involve shaping and leveling the ground on residential properties to ensure proper drainage, stability, and a suitable foundation for construction or landscaping projects.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ling low areas, and creating a gentle slope away from structures to prevent water accumulation and foundation issues. Homeowners often request land grading when preparing for new construction, installing driveways, building retaining walls, or establishing lawns and gardens that require a stable and well-drained surface.

Before requesting land grading, property owners should consider the current condition of their land, including existing drainage patterns, soil type, and any nearby structures or utilities. Understanding the desired outcome, such as a level yard or a specific slope for water runoff, helps ensure the project meets functional and aesthetic goals. Clear communication about the scope of work and any existing site considerations can contribute to a successful grading process that enhances the property's stability and usability.

Common Land Grading Jobs

Land grading services help create a level surface for residential and commercial properties.

Drainage grading directs water away from foundations to prevent flooding and water damage.

Yard leveling prepares outdoor spaces for landscaping, patios, or lawn installation.

Slope correction improves soil stability and reduces erosion on sloped terrain.

Foundation grading ensures proper slope to support building stability and prevent settling.

Site preparation involves shaping the land to meet specific construction or landscaping needs.

Land Grading Questions

What is land grading? Land grading involves shaping the soil surface to ensure proper drainage and a level foundation for construction or landscaping projects.

Why is land grading important for property owners? Proper grading helps prevent water pooling, reduces erosion, and creates a stable base for lawns, driveways, and building foundations.

What types of projects typically require land grading? Projects such as building new structures, installing driveways, landscaping, or fixing drainage issues often need land grading services.

How does land grading improve property safety? Correct grading minimizes water runoff and soil erosion, reducing the risk of flooding and foundation damage around the property.
